.CO Domain Deal Sparks Startup Flame

Earlier this year we challenged you to think about contributing to rebuilding the economy through entrepreneurship. We also explained how the .CO registry is building a reputation as a secure and popular digital foundation for start-ups. Considering Existing gTLDs: The .museum Top-Level Domain’s Potential

We keep talking about new gTLDs but, what about those generic Top-Level Domains which already exist and which no one talks about anymore?
